The Enchanting Dance of Life: Un Muerto Mas' 'Magia'

Un Muerto Mas' song 'Magia (feat. Marki)' is a poetic exploration of life's fleeting moments and the intense emotions that accompany them. The recurring line 'Siento la magia la llama que me quema' (I feel the magic, the flame that burns me) encapsulates the song's central theme: the powerful, almost mystical experiences that shape our existence. This magic is both beautiful and painful, symbolizing the dual nature of life's highs and lows.

The lyrics paint vivid contrasts between different states of being, such as 'En invierno tuve frío, en verano me curé' (In winter I was cold, in summer I healed). These lines suggest a journey through emotional extremes, from the coldness of isolation to the warmth of connection. The mention of 'astros' (stars) and 'nubes' (clouds) adds a cosmic dimension, implying that these experiences are part of a larger, universal pattern. The song also touches on the idea of destiny, with the stars wanting to see the lovers together.

The imagery of flowers is recurrent throughout the song, symbolizing beauty, growth, and the passage of time. 'Flores en la mesa, flores en floreros' (Flowers on the table, flowers in vases) and 'Flores que florecen, besos en la esquina' (Flowers that bloom, kisses on the corner) evoke a sense of transient beauty and fleeting moments of joy. The flowers also serve as a metaphor for the ephemeral nature of life and love, blooming and wilting in their own time.

The song's bridge introduces a philosophical reflection on the pursuit of dreams and the passage of time. 'Tenes que saber que en el pico de la montaña no crecen flores en la cima' (You have to know that at the peak of the mountain, flowers don't grow at the top) suggests that the journey is more important than the destination. The act of dancing slowly, 'Bailamos lento,' becomes a metaphor for savoring life's moments, even as time continues to move relentlessly forward. The song ultimately encourages living authentically and embracing the magic in every moment, despite the inevitable passage of time.
